How should indoor garbage containers holding food waste be maintained?

a.Left uncovered so staff can toss trash quickly
b.Kept covered when not in continuous use, and cleaned and emptied often to avoid attracting pests and odors
c.Stored inside the walk-in cooler overnight
d.Lined with food-grade bags and never emptied until full to the top

Explanation

Garbage receptacles should be covered with tight-fitting lids when not in continuous use, and emptied and cleaned frequently so they do not overflow, smell, or attract pests. Overflowing or uncovered garbage is a magnet for rodents and insects. Keeping refuse areas clean, indoors and in the outdoor dumpster area, is a core part of pest prevention.

Law Reference: FDA Food Code §5-501.113
